Show simple item record

dc.contributor.authorBaravykaitė, Milda Marija
dc.contributor.authorŠablinskas, R.
dc.date.accessioned2023-09-18T18:43:21Z
dc.date.available2023-09-18T18:43:21Z
dc.date.issued2002
dc.identifier.issn1392-6292
dc.identifier.other(BIS)VGT02-000003665
dc.identifier.urihttps://etalpykla.vilniustech.lt/handle/123456789/130829
dc.description.abstractThe parallel programming tools and packages are evolving rapidly. However the complexity of parallel thinking does not allow to implement many algorithms for the end user. In most cases only expert programmers risk to involve in parallel programming and program debugging. [...].eng
dc.description.abstractStraipsnyje praplečiamos [3] idėjos apie uždavinių, kuriuos galima spręsti šeimininkas - darbininkai tipo algoritmais, lygiagrečiųjų programų konstravimą, panaudojant pusiau automatinio programų išlygiagretinimo įrankius {Šeimininkas - darbininkai (ŠD) biblioteką). ŠD biblioteka naudotina stambaus ir vidutinio grūdėtumo uždaviniams. Ji gali būti taikoma bet kokiam uždaviniui P, kurį galima išskaidyti į užduotis P=U{i=0}^{N}ti. Efektyviausia ŠD biblioteką taikyti, kai visos užduotys ti yra nepriklausomos. Straipsnyje parodoma, kad lygiagretusis algoritmas yra sukuriamas automatiniu būdu, panaudojant ŠD biblioteką, su sąlyga, kad vartotojo programa tenkina tokius reikalavimus: 1. Pagrindinę programą turi sudaryti duomenų inicializavimo, vienos užduoties ti skaičiavimo ir rezultatų apdorojimo blokai. 2. Vartotojas turi apibrėžti pradinių duomenų, vienos užduoties duomenų ir rezultatų struktūras. Pertvarkius programą, kad tenkintų šiuos reikalavimus, lygiagrečioji programos versija gaunama kompiliavimo metu. Straipsnyje pristatomos pusiau automatinio išlygiagretinimo idėjos, kuriant nepriklausomus programinius sluoksnius/lygius. Pateikiami pirminių skaičių radimo ir Mandelbrot aibės skaičiavimo programų pavyzdžiai.lit
dc.format.extentp. 11-20
dc.format.mediumtekstas / txt
dc.language.isoeng
dc.relation.isreferencedbyVINITI
dc.relation.isreferencedbyZentralblatt MATH (zbMATH)
dc.relation.isreferencedbyMathSciNet
dc.relation.isreferencedbyINSPEC
dc.titleThe template programming of parallel algorithms
dc.title.alternativeProgramų išlygiagretinimas, panaudojant programinius šablonus
dc.typeStraipsnis kitame recenzuotame leidinyje / Article in other peer-reviewed source
dc.type.pubtypeS4 - Straipsnis kitame recenzuotame leidinyje / Article in other peer-reviewed publication
dc.contributor.institutionVilniaus Gedimino technikos universitetas
dc.contributor.institutionOmnitel
dc.contributor.facultyFundamentinių mokslų fakultetas / Faculty of Fundamental Sciences
dc.subject.researchfieldN 001 - Matematika / Mathematics
dcterms.sourcetitleMathematical Modelling and Analysis : mokslo darbai
dc.description.issueno. 1
dc.description.volumeVol. 7
dc.publisher.nameTechnika
dc.publisher.cityVilnius
dc.identifier.doiLBT02-000000123
dc.identifier.elaba3598815


Files in this item

FilesSizeFormatView

There are no files associated with this item.

This item appears in the following Collection(s)

Show simple item record